1. Policy Overview At TopFollower, we stand behind the quality of our digital services. However, due to the nature of digital marketing and social media services, refunds are handled under specific professional criteria to ensure fairness for both the customer and the service provider.
2. Full Refund Eligibility You are entitled to a 100% refund of your purchase price under the following conditions:
-
Non-Delivery: If the order processing has not commenced within 72 hours of the estimated start time (excluding delays caused by social media platform maintenance or global updates).
-
Technical Failure: If a permanent technical issue on our infrastructure prevents the fulfillment of the service.
3. Partial Refunds
-
Partial Delivery: In the event that a service is only partially delivered (e.g., 500 followers delivered out of 1000), a pro-rated refund will be issued to your account balance or original payment method for the undelivered portion.
4. Refill vs. Refund (Drop Policy)
-
Social media platforms periodically update their algorithms, which may lead to a "drop" in counts.
-
If the service is marked with a "Refill Guarantee," we will replenish the dropped amount free of charge within the guarantee period (typically 30 days).
-
Refunds are not issued for drops if a "Refill" option is available and active.
5. Non-Refundable Scenarios (User Liability)
-
Private Accounts: Services cannot be delivered to private profiles. If you place an order for a private account, the system may flag it as "Completed" without delivery. No refunds are issued for this user error.
-
Username Changes: If you change your social media handle/username while an order is "In Progress," the tracking link breaks, and the service is terminated without a refund.
-
Overlap Orders: If you order from multiple providers for the same link simultaneously, we cannot distinguish the source of delivery. No refunds will be provided for count discrepancies in these cases.
6. Processing Time for Refunds Once approved, refunds are processed within 5-10 business days, depending on your financial institution's policies.
